Cecile Delannes, a U.S. representative of the French Cheese Club, will be in Utah March 15-17, offering educational classes. Delannes, a native to France, has been knighted by the French government for her cheese-making excellence.
Here's her schedule:
March 15 • Harmons' City Creek, 135 E. 100 South, Salt Lake City. From 4 to 5:30 p.m. she will greet customers at the cheese island. From 6:30 to 8:30 p.m. she will conduct a class on French cheese and wine along with local wine educator Sheral Schowe. Cost is $59.
March 16 • Delannes will greet customers from 5 to 6 p.m. at Harmons' Emigration Market, 1706 E. 1300 South, Salt Lake City. She will then host a wine and cheese pairing class from 6:30 to 8:30 p.m. along with Francis Fecteau, owner of Libation, Inc. Cost is $45.
Saturday, March 17 • Delannes will greet customers from 4:30 to 5:30 p.m. at the cheese island at Harmons' Bangerter Crossing Store, 125 E. 13800 South, Draper. A French wine and cheese pairing class featuring Delannes and Schowe, is scheduled that night from 6:30 to 8:30 p.m. Cost is $59.
